W3C analizátor működése

kalmarr képe

Sziasztok,

szeretném a weboldalamat W3C analizátor által szabványosított ként is elkészíteni, de sajnos tucatnyi hiba jön elő.

Például:
Leszedek egy 100%-ban megfelelt sablont ami simán átmegy az ellenőrzésen 0 hibával, de nálam 400 helyen megbukik. Olyan helyeken is amihez nem is nyúltam vagy nem is tettem tartalmat (kb a 400 hibának a 90% ilyen).

Kérdésem, hogy hogyan működik ennek ellenőrzése? Erről van valami leírás, irány mutatás, ami szerint ki lehetne javítani az oldalt?

Üdv.

KALMI

Drupal verzió: 
Fórum: 
Nagy Gusztáv képe

Jó lenne élőben látnunk az oldalt.

0
0

Nagy Gusztáv

kalmarr képe

csakiistvan képe

azt ne mond nekem hogy a "text-shadow", és a "box-shadow" css-ek átmennek a validátoron...

0
-1

Drupal full-stack developer at Wunderman Thompson Budapest

csakiistvan képe

ez a link: http://livedemo00.template-help.com/drupal_36835/
az eredmény: "This document was successfully checked as HTML5!" - kiemelés tőlem

Aztán nézd meg az oldalad forrását, és láthatod közel sincs a HTML5-höz. Errefelé keresgesd a hibát

1
-1

Drupal full-stack developer at Wunderman Thompson Budapest

csakiistvan képe

kalmarr képe

Bocsi elvesztettem a fonalat ;), akár csak én írtam volna...

Na, ha az eredetit teszem bele a validátorba: http://livedemo00.template-help.com/drupal_36835/ akkor nekem átmegy (remélem ezen a linken van ténylegesen az oldal nem valami trükkös forward link, hogy mindig minden rendben legyen, ha valaki ellenőrzi...)

Az enyém pedig 4-500 db-os hibát generál (http://study-in-hungary.info/), ugyan arra a skin-re. Olyan hibákra aminek elő kellene jönnie az eredeti CSS-ben is már (pl: azért, mert hozzá se nyúltam)

A "text-shadow", és a "box-shadow" nem szabványos css-ek (csak találtam valahol és megtetszett :) )?

KALMI

0
0
csakiistvan képe

lásd előző két kommentem, többet nem tudok mondani. te "sima" html oldalt akarsz validálni, de az eredeti ami 0 hibát ad már HTML5.

Nem tudom hogy belenyúltál e a kapott pakkba, vagy így kaptad...

Első sort nédz meg legalább:
<!DOCTYPE html>

tied:

<!DOCTYPE html PUBLIC "-//W3C//DTD HTML+RDFa 1.1//EN"
"http://www.w3.org/MarkUp/DTD/xhtml-rdfa-1.dtd">

ennél többet nem tudok erről mondani, a hibára kérdezz rá attól akinek fizettél a sminkért.

1
-1

Drupal full-stack developer at Wunderman Thompson Budapest

dyra képe

Rossz a doctype deklarációd!

A tiéd

<!DOCTYPE html PUBLIC "-//W3C//DTD HTML+RDFa 1.1//EN"
"http://www.w3.org/MarkUp/DTD/xhtml-rdfa-1.dtd">

A helyes

<!DOCTYPE HTML>

hasznos lehet ezzel kapcsolatban http://documentation.onlinesoft.cc/html/tag/doctype

Első körben ezt javítsd!

2
0

honlapom http://dyra.eu/

kalmarr képe

Igen valóban! Nagyságrendekkel lecsökkentek a hibák. Igazából nem értem, hogy honnan és miért veszi a drupal a hibás doctype deklarációt (miért nem a helyes van megadva?)?

html.tpl.php

<?php print $doctype; ?>

template.php

function _theme582_doctype() {
  return (module_exists('rdf')) ? '<!DOCTYPE html PUBLIC "-//W3C//DTD HTML+RDFa 1.1//EN"' . "\n" . '"http://www.w3.org/MarkUp/DTD/xhtml-rdfa-1.dtd">' : '<!DOCTYPE html>' . "\n";
}

Miért lett egyáltalán hibásan megadva...

Maradt még egy két hiba ezeket sem tudom hova rakni :(. Valami komplex leírás létezik erről, mert olyan mintha sötétben tapogatóznék....

0
0
pp képe

Kapcsold ki az RDF modult. Persze ettől a hibás smink nem fog megjavulni.

Jó lenne a készítőnél is jelezni ezt a hibát/problémát, esetleg megkérni, hogy javítsa ki, vagy vegye le a valid logot, vagy tájékoztasson mikor valid :D.

pp

0
0
kalmarr képe

Az RDF modul hiánya mennyiben rontja majd a SEO dolgokat? Az XML modul esetleg helyettesíti?

0
0
dyra képe

Lehetséges ha javítod ezt a sort

<meta http-equiv="X-UA-Compatible" content="IE=edge,chrome=1">

akkor megint nagyságrendileg csökkennek a hibák. Ez pl az eredeti sminkben nincs benne. Meg kellene nézni milyen modulok mit pakolnak bele a html kimenetbe.

A fentebbi meta elemet cserélheted erre
 <!--[ If IE]> <meta content='IE=8' http-equiv='X-UA-Compatible'/> <! [Endif] ->

forrás: http://blog.yjl.im/2011/01/bad-value-x-ua-compatible-for-attribute.html

Ha ez meglesz szerintem ismét eltünik egy csomó hiba. Így lépésenkét lehet javítani a hibákat. Általában más már bele szaladt hasonló "esetekbe" és publikálta is a megoldást. Elég rákeresni bármely keresőben a W3C validátor által jelzett hibára és jó eséllyel fogsz találni megoldást.

0
0

honlapom http://dyra.eu/

kalmarr képe

Igen javult az oldal, de lettek újabb hibák ;)

0
0
kalmarr képe

Találtam egy másik hibát, rákerestem, de mindenütt az a formátum van amit most is használok, de hibásnak értékeli :(

<!-- Mobile viewport optimized: j.mp/bplateviewport -->

Ez amúgy mire jó?

0
0
vajdasági képe

Az oldal tetejen nekem zavaro az hogy kioktat hogy elavult a bongeszom ...Plane hogy egyreszt linuxozok, masreszt Iceweasel-t hasznalok es elakar muldeni a microsoft oldalara hogy onnan tolcsek le ujabb bongeszot. :) Az IE mar megy linuxon is? Nem is tudtam :D

0
-1
dyra képe

<off>Ugyan ki a búbánatot érdekli, hogy te mit használsz és mit ír ki neked az oldal. Hol kapcsolódik ez a kérdéshez? Most ide is felesleges klikkeltem. Lényegtelen szájkaratét hagyjuk már.</off>

3
0

honlapom http://dyra.eu/

kalmarr képe

Mindenképpen szeretném tisztítani a weboldalt (weboldalaimat), de egyértelmű instrukciókat nem találtam. Hiba keresgélek az ajánlott beállítások is megbuknak az ellenőrzésen. Pl. fenti sor...

0
0